IND vs SL, 2nd T20I Highlights: Sri Lanka win by 16 runs despite Axar-Suryakumar's record partnership
India vs Sri Lanka 2nd T20I Highlights: Sri Lanka beat India by 16 runs in the second T20I to level the three-match series 1-1 with one final match to play at Rajkot on January 7.

Sri Lanka (206/6) beat India (190/8) by 16 runs to level 3-match series 1-1. Axar Patel (65), Suryakumar (51); Rajitha (2/22)
OUT! Axar c Karunaratne b Shanaka 65 (31 balls). Full-toss almost waist-high is hit straight to the fielder at long-off, who takes a stunning catch just inside the boundary line. India 189/7 (19.3 overs) need 18 runs from 3 balls
SIX, FOUR, SIX! Shivam Mavi gets into the act as he smashes Madushanka's final three deliveries for 14 runs. India 174/6 (18 overs) need 33 from 12 balls
OUT! Suryakumar Yadav c Hasaranga b Madushanka 51 (36 balls). Madushanka gets his revenge as Surya is caught at long-off while trying to hit a big shot down the ground. India 148/6 (15.5 overs) need 59 runs from 25 balls
Suryakumar Yadav emulates Axar Patel, brings up his 13th T20I fifty with a SIX off Madhushanka. India need 61 from 29 balls
Axar Patel brings up his maiden T20I fifty off 20 balls, gets there with a straight SIX off Karunaratne over the long-off fence. India need 70 from 32 balls
SIX, SIX, SIX, SIX! Axar Patel smashes Wanindu Hasaranga for a hat-trick of sixes before Suryakumar Yadav adds one more to fetch 26 runs from the 14th over
OUT! Deepak Hooda c Dhananjaya b Hasaranga 9 (12 balls). Short ball is hit straight down the ground but is caught by the fielder at long-on. India lose half their side for 57 in 9.1 overs, need another 150 from 65 balls.
OUT! Hardik Pandya c Kusal Mendis b Karunaratne 12 (12 balls). Chamika Karunaratne strikes in his first over as he removes the Indian skipper with a good-length ball that moved off the seam after pitching on off-stump
OUT! Tripathi c Kusal Mendis b Madushanka 5 (5 balls). Excellent delivery leaving the batter is edged to the wicketkeeper by the debutant.
OUT! Shubman Gill c Theekshana b Rajitha 5 (3 balls). Poor shot from Gill leads to his downfall as India lose their second opener
OUT! Ishan Kishan b Kasun Rajitha 2 (5 balls). Full delivery swinging into the batter misses Ishan's bat and crashes into the stumps. Wicket off the first ball for Rajitha
IND vs SL, 2nd T20I: Sri Lanka post 206/6 (20 overs) after Dasun Shanaka (56*) & Kusal Mendis (52) fireworks in Pune. Shanaka and Chamika Karunaratne smashed 38 runs in the last two overs, including 20 in the last bowled by Shivam Mavi
Left-arm pacer Arshdeep Singh ends his nightmare spell with 37 runs from two overs, including an unfortunate 5 no-balls
Umran Malik's hat-trick ball goes for a four, followed by a six off the next one hit by Dasun Shanaka. He finishes his spell with 3 wickets for 48 runs from 4 overs. Sri Lanka 168/6 in 18 overs
OUT! Umran Malik will be on a hat-trick in his final over getting rid of Charith Asalanka (37) and Wanindu Hasaranga (0) off successive balls in his third over.
OUT! Dhananjaya c Hooda b Axar 3(6). Quicker delivery misses the bat and crashes into the stumps 3 (6 balls)
OUT! Pathum Nissanka c Tripathi b Axar 33 (35 balls). Looking to go for the big hit over but holes out at deep mid-wicket.
OUT! Bhanuka Rajapaksa b Umran Malik 2 (3 balls). The batter is completely beaten for pace as he tries to cut a delivery which was coming into him, the extra bounce takes the inside-edge and crashes onto the stumps
OUT! Kusal Mendis lbw b Yuzvendra Chahal 52 (31 balls). Misses a googly which hits the front pad plumb in front but the umpire shakes his head. Hardik Pandya takes the DRS and succeeds as the batter sees three reds on the screen.
Hardik Pandya brings spinner Axar Patel into the attack to slow down the proceedings after Shivam Mavi conceded 15 runs from his first over. Sri Lanka 49/0 in 5 overs vs India
Arshdeep Singh starts with a very expensive over, giving away 19 runs including two fours and a six. He also bowled two no-balls in that over.
Hardik Pandya starts the proceedings for Team India with the new ball, giving away just 2 runs from the first over.
India (Playing XI): Ishan Kishan(w), Shubman Gill, Suryakumar Yadav, Rahul Tripathi, Hardik Pandya(c), Deepak Hooda, Axar Patel, Shivam Mavi, Umran Malik, Arshdeep Singh, Yuzvendra Chahal
Sri Lanka (Playing XI): Pathum Nissanka, Kusal Mendis(w), Dhananjaya de Silva, Charith Asalanka, Bhanuka Rajapaksa, Dasun Shanaka(c), Wanindu Hasaranga, Chamika Karunaratne, Maheesh Theekshana, Kasun Rajitha, Dilshan Madushanka
India batter Rahul Tripathi is all set to make his T20 international debut for the Men in Blue in this match. He was handed the India cap by batting coach Vikram Rathour before the toss.
Team India captain Hardik Pandya has won the toss and opted to bowl first against Dasun Shanaka's Sri Lanka in Pune.
India will be looking to take an unbeatable series lead as they get ready to face Sri Lanka in the second T20I in Pune. The hosts will be without Sanju Samson in this game after he injured his knee and was ruled out of the rest of the series. Wicketkeeper Jitesh Sharma has come into the squad as Samson's replacement.
